Meet the Russell Group virtual fair

Manchester is exhibiting at the Meet the Russell Group collaborative virtual event on Wednesday 27 April 2022, alongside the 23 other Russell Group universities. This interactive experience will be split into two sessions, each with a different programme and focus.

Afternoon session, 12pm-2.30pm

  • Students, teachers and parents can find out everything there is to know about the 24 Russell Group universities. There will be opportunities to view virtual campus tours, download information and take part in insightful live webinars, led by university representatives and experts. 

Evening session, 4.30pm-8pm

  • Attendees will have the opportunity to speak directly to university ambassadors and receive personalised advice. Live video Q&A sessions will also be available so you can get answers to all of your questions. 

Two warm up webinars will also be hosted in the lead up to the event, giving students, teachers and parents a unique insight into wh they should consider a Russell Group university.
